SNSAS2150 Equivalent & Substitute Parts
Part Overview
The SNSAS2150 is a 150 MHz XO (Standard) PECL Oscillator manufactured by Diodes Incorporated, designed for applications requiring precision clock generation with enable/disable functionality. This part operates at 3.3V supply voltage and is housed in a 6-SMD, No Lead surface mount package with dimensions of 7.00mm x 5.00mm.
The SNSAS2150 carries an Obsolete product status. Identifying equivalent and substitute parts is necessary to maintain design continuity, ensure supply chain reliability, and support ongoing production or maintenance of systems utilizing this oscillator.

Parameter Comparison
| Parameter | SNSAS2150 (Main Part) | NX7021C0150.000000 (Substitute) |
|---|---|---|
| Manufacturer | Diodes Incorporated | Diodes Incorporated |
| Frequency | 150 MHz | 150 MHz |
| Output Type | PECL | LVPECL |
| Supply Voltage | 3.3V | 3.3V |
| Function | Enable/Disable | Enable/Disable |
| Frequency Stability | ±50ppm | ±50ppm |
| Operating Temperature | -20°C ~ 70°C | -20°C ~ 70°C |
| Package Type | 6-SMD, No Lead | 6-SMD, No Lead |
| Package Dimensions | 7.00mm x 5.00mm | 7.00mm x 5.00mm |
| Height - Seated (Max) | 2.00mm | 1.55mm |
| Current - Supply (Max) | 70mA | 80mA |
| Current - Supply (Disable) (Max) | 25mA | 40mA |
| Mounting Type | Surface Mount | Surface Mount |
| Product Status | Obsolete | Active |
| RoHS Status | RoHS Compliant | ROHS3 Compliant |
| REACH Status | REACH Unaffected | REACH Unaffected |
Engineering Selection Recommendations
The NX7021C0150.000000 is the recommended substitute for the obsolete SNSAS2150 based on the following engineering criteria:
Product Status: The NX7021C0150.000000 carries Active product status, ensuring continued availability and manufacturer support, whereas the SNSAS2150 is Obsolete.
Compliance Certifications: Both parts maintain REACH Unaffected status. The NX7021C0150.000000 provides ROHS3 Compliant certification, representing current regulatory compliance standards.
Electrical Compatibility: Both oscillators operate at identical frequency (150 MHz), supply voltage (3.3V), frequency stability (±50ppm), and temperature range (-20°C ~ 70°C). The output logic transition from PECL to LVPECL represents a compatible upgrade within the same logic family hierarchy.
Mechanical Compatibility: Identical package type (6-SMD, No Lead) and footprint dimensions (7.00mm x 5.00mm) ensure direct PCB layout compatibility without redesign.
Physical Characteristics: The NX7021C0150.000000 exhibits a lower seated height (1.55mm versus 2.00mm), which may provide advantages in space-constrained applications.
Frequently Asked Questions (FAQ)
Q: Can the NX7021C0150.000000 directly replace the SNSAS2150 without circuit modifications?
A: Yes. Both parts share identical frequency, supply voltage, enable/disable function, package type, and footprint dimensions. The output logic transition from PECL to LVPECL is compatible within the same signal family. No circuit modifications are required for substitution.
Q: What is the difference between PECL and LVPECL output?
A: LVPECL (Low Voltage PECL) is a compatible variant of PECL logic that operates at reduced voltage levels while maintaining signal integrity and compatibility with PECL receivers. Both are part of the same logic family hierarchy.
Q: Are there any current consumption differences between these parts?
A: The NX7021C0150.000000 has a maximum supply current of 80mA compared to 70mA for the SNSAS2150, and a maximum disable current of 40mA compared to 25mA. These differences are within typical design margins for 3.3V oscillator applications.
Q: Does the lower seated height of the NX7021C0150.000000 affect compatibility?
A: No. The lower height (1.55mm versus 2.00mm) is a physical advantage that improves clearance in space-constrained designs. It does not affect electrical compatibility or PCB layout.
Q: What certifications apply to both parts?
A: Both parts are REACH Unaffected and RoHS compliant. The NX7021C0150.000000 carries ROHS3 Compliant certification, representing current regulatory standards.
